首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

MongoDB聚合筛选器返回null

是指在使用聚合操作时,根据指定的筛选条件,没有匹配到任何文档,因此返回一个空值null。

MongoDB是一个开源的文档数据库,它采用了面向文档的数据模型,以JSON格式存储数据。聚合操作是MongoDB中强大的功能之一,它允许我们对文档进行多个阶段的处理和转换。

聚合筛选器是聚合操作中的一个阶段,用于筛选满足指定条件的文档。当使用聚合筛选器时,如果没有文档满足筛选条件,聚合操作将返回null。

聚合筛选器的分类包括:

  1. 匹配筛选器($match):用于根据指定的条件筛选文档。
    • 优势:可以根据各种条件进行灵活的文档筛选。
    • 应用场景:适用于需要根据条件过滤文档的场景。
    • 腾讯云相关产品推荐:TencentDB for MongoDB(https://cloud.tencent.com/product/mongodb)
  • 投影筛选器($project):用于选择需要返回的字段。
    • 优势:可以灵活地选择需要返回的字段,减少数据传输量。
    • 应用场景:适用于只需要返回部分字段的场景。
    • 腾讯云相关产品推荐:TencentDB for MongoDB(https://cloud.tencent.com/product/mongodb)
  • 分组筛选器($group):用于按照指定的字段对文档进行分组。
    • 优势:可以根据指定字段对文档进行分组统计。
    • 应用场景:适用于需要对文档进行分组统计的场景。
    • 腾讯云相关产品推荐:TencentDB for MongoDB(https://cloud.tencent.com/product/mongodb)
  • 排序筛选器($sort):用于对文档进行排序。
    • 优势:可以按照指定字段对文档进行排序。
    • 应用场景:适用于需要对文档进行排序的场景。
    • 腾讯云相关产品推荐:TencentDB for MongoDB(https://cloud.tencent.com/product/mongodb)
  • 其他筛选器:还有一些其他的筛选器,如限制筛选器($limit)、跳过筛选器($skip)等,用于限制返回文档的数量或跳过指定数量的文档。

总结:当MongoDB聚合筛选器返回null时,表示没有文档满足指定的筛选条件。在实际应用中,我们可以根据返回的null值进行相应的处理,例如返回默认值或进行其他操作。

腾讯云提供的TencentDB for MongoDB是一种高性能、可扩展的云数据库产品,支持MongoDB的聚合操作和筛选器。您可以通过该产品实现灵活的数据处理和转换,满足各种应用场景的需求。详情请参考腾讯云官网(https://cloud.tencent.com/product/mongodb)。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Tableau构建销售监测体系(初级版)1.商业理解2.基本分析流程3.多数据源融合4.Top客户监测表制作

分析需求:评估客户价值,调整销售策略。 解决方案:将Top n客户发销售部门。 1.商业理解 确定客户价值:购买总金额,频次,平均每次购买金额,最近购买金额,它们的线性组合。 数据挖掘方法:描述汇总,分类,预测,概念描述,细分,相关分析。 数据来源:客户信息表,订单信息表,订单明细。 2.基本分析流程 计算单品总金额:读入订单明细表,计算单品总金额。 计算订单总金额:读入订单表,合并单品总金额数据,计算订单总金额。 汇总至客户总金额:读入客户表,合并订单总金额。 列出Top n客户:先按金额排序,然后选取

02
领券